Merge git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/lethal/sh-2.6
* git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/lethal/sh-2.6:
  serial: sh-sci: remove duplicated #include
  sh: Export uncached helper symbols.
  sh: Fix up NUMA build for 29-bit.
  serial: sh-sci: Fix build failure for non-sh architectures.
  sh: Fix up uncached offset for legacy 29-bit mode.
  sh: Support CPU affinity masks for INTC controllers.

@@ -301,6 +310,23 @@ static int intc_set_wake(unsigned int irq, unsigned int on)
 	return 0; /* allow wakeup, but setup hardware in intc_suspend() */
 }
 
+#ifdef CONFIG_SMP
+/*
+ * This is held with the irq desc lock held, so we don't require any
+ * additional locking here at the intc desc level. The affinity mask is
+ * later tested in the enable/disable paths.
+ */
+static int intc_set_affinity(unsigned int irq, const struct cpumask *cpumask)
+{
+	if (!cpumask_intersects(cpumask, cpu_online_mask))
+		return -1;
+
+	cpumask_copy(irq_to_desc(irq)->affinity, cpumask);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+#endif
+
